Description

In this SBIR program, TeraDiode, Inc. will develop a record brightness fiber-coupled diode laser system for pumping high power fiber lasers. TeraDiode has an exclusive license on intellectual property developed at MIT Lincoln Laboratory on a means of combining many diode lasers while scaling the brightness, to obtain an exceptionally bright fiber-coupled diode laser system. TeraDiode will demonstrate 5 kW or greater power level fiber-coupled to a 200 um/0.11 NA fiber. This laser will be wavelength stabilized to 976 nm and have a spectral bandwidth of 2 nm. The weight of the system will be engineered to be less than 1 kg/kW, which is of critical importance for DoD system applications. In Phase I, we will perform a baseline design for the laser system. In Phase II, we will construct the laser based on the Phase I design.
